Culvert replacement services involve removing and installing new culverts to ensure proper water flow beneath roads, driveways, or pathways. The process typically includes assessing the existing culvert's condition, excavating the area, and installing a new culvert that meets the specific needs of the property. This service aims to restore or improve drainage systems, preventing water buildup and reducing the risk of flooding or erosion. Proper installation is crucial for maintaining the stability of surrounding structures and ensuring long-term functionality.
Many problems are addressed through culvert replacement, including frequent blockages, structural deterioration, or damage caused by age, weather, or heavy traffic. Over time, culverts can develop cracks, rust, or other forms of wear that compromise their ability to handle water flow effectively. Replacement helps mitigate issues such as water pooling, soil erosion, and damage to nearby infrastructure. By upgrading aging or damaged culverts, property owners can avoid costly repairs and maintain the safety and integrity of their land.

Cost Range for Culvert Replacement - Typical costs for culvert replacement services can vary widely based on size and location. In Woodland Hills, CA, prices generally range from $5,000 to $15,000 for standard projects. Larger or more complex replacements may cost upwards of $20,000.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all expense depends on factors such as culvert material, site accessibility, and required permits. For example, a basic concrete culvert might cost around $7,000, while a more durable metal option could be closer to $12,000.
Average Project Expenses - On average, homeowners in the area can expect to spend between $6,000 and $14,000 for culvert replacement services. Costs tend to increase with project complexity or if additional site work is needed.
